Transaction

4e8811dde9d9af56abac447b643db6c03d84cba554218f5e7d34b7e225e2f5c8

Summary

In Block923507
TimeTue, 22 Oct 2024 19:18:00 UTC
Total Input666.83652314 Nebula
Total Output687.83652314 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
721 Confirmations687.83652314 Nebula
Raw Transaction